WebFigure 2: Distribution of first generation Albanian-Americans by year of immigration in the USA The second generation Albanian-Americans is composed of immigrants to the USA before and after World War II. The early Albanian-American immigrants came to the USA as guest workers in the late 19th century (Nagi, 1988, p.35).
